工作(教育)经历 2018- 188金宝慱亚洲体育 教授 博/硕士生导师 2013-2018 188金宝慱亚洲体育 副教授 硕士生导师 2014-2015年 香港浸会大学 计算机科学系 博士后研究员 2011-2013年 美国乔治梅森大学(George Mason University) 国家公派联合培养博士生 2007-2013年 华南理工大学 计算机科学与工程学院 计算机应用技术工学博士 2003-2007年 西安理工大学 计算机科学与工程学院 软件工程学士
研究兴趣:机器学习,数据挖掘与生物信息学,包括但不限于多标记学习,多视图学习,多示例学习,集成学习,多源数据整合,大数据分析,深度学习与大规模并行数据分析,基于机器学习和数据挖掘技术的分子功能预测和疾病关联分析等。
近年来,在国际顶级会议(SIGKDD, IJCAI, AAAI, ICDM, SDM等), 国内外知名期刊(TKDE, IEEE Trans on Cybernetics, IEEE Trans. on Big Data, Bioinformatics,Briefings in Bioinformatics, TCBB, 中国科学-信息科学,计算机学报,软件学报等)发表论文100余篇。
